While pour over is similar to drip coffee brewing, the slow, manual process sets it apart. What’s the difference between pour over and drip coffee? A drip coffeemaker is the mechanized version of the pour over method. In general, drip machines get the job done, but without precision or nuance, often resulting in an unbalanced and muddled cup. While the drip coffee method excels in terms of speed and quantity, the pour over method is typically meant for one or two people who want to unlock and savor the coffee bean’s flavors. Pour over coffee is a popular brewing method that offers coffee enthusiasts control and precision over the process, resulting in a flavorful and nuanced cup.
